To optimize the benefits of treadmill exercises, users can follow these tips:

Establish Goals
Define particular and measurable fitness objectives that can be tracked over time. Whether it is improving endurance, slimming down, or getting ready for a race, having clear objectives can boost motivation.

Warm-Up and Cool Down
Constantly begin with a warm-up duration to prepare the body for exercise and avoid injury. Similarly, cooling down post-workout help in muscle healing.

Integrate Interval Training
Rotating between high-intensity bursts and lower-intensity recovery durations can enhance cardiovascular physical fitness and calorie burn. Intensity changes can be easily managed on the treadmill.

Stay Hydrated
Keeping hydrated throughout exercises is crucial. Bring water to drink during breaks or make use of the water stations frequently available in health clubs.

Listen to Your Body
Take note of body signals. If pain or discomfort develops, change the speed or slope or take a break to prevent injury.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Is using a treadmill much better than running outdoors?
Using a treadmill for home and running outdoors both have unique benefits. Treadmills enable for regulated environments and lower-impact alternatives, while outdoor running deals varied surfaces and fresh air.
2. How lots of calories does running on a treadmill burn?
Calorie burn differs depending upon factors such as weight, speed, and duration. Typically, working on a treadmill can burn around 100 calories per mile for an individual weighing around 155 pounds.
3. Can I slim down by utilizing a treadmill?
Yes, using a treadmill can be an effective weight reduction tool if integrated with a well balanced diet plan and a constant workout regimen.
4. How typically should I use the treadmill for ideal results?
For optimum physical fitness results, the majority of guidelines recommend 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ity or 75 minutes of vigorous activity weekly, which can include treadmill exercises.
5. Are treadmill gyms appropriate for senior citizens or those with joint problems?
Yes, treadmill health clubs can be advantageous for seniors and people with joint problems due to the low-impact nature of treadmill workouts. It is advisable for individuals in these classifications to speak with a health care expert before beginning any new exercise routine.
